Compact Street & Travel Photography — X-E4 (2021): The X-E4 is for photographers who want the minimum camera that still delivers maximum image quality. If you love shooting from the rear screen and want the smallest possible X-mount body, this is your camera. If you need a viewfinder or IBIS, look at the X-S20 or X-T30 II.
First-Time Film Photographers & Casual Everyday Shooting — Ektar H35 (2022): A delightful entry point into film — affordable, simple, and produces genuinely lovely half-frame pairs. The best value film camera on the market.

Full specifications
| Specification | X-E4 (2021) | Ektar H35 (2022) |
|---|---|---|
| Price | £699 | £40 |
| Sensor | 26.1MP APS-C X-Trans CMOS IV | 35mm half-frame (18 × 24mm) |
| Resolution | 26.1MP | — |
| Video | 4K/30p, 1080p/240p slow-motion, F-Log | N/A — film camera |
| Autofocus | Phase-detect, 425 points, face/Eye detection | Fixed focus (~1m to ∞) |
| Stabilisation | None (no IBIS) | N/A — film camera |
| Burst Rate | 8fps mechanical, 20fps electronic | Manual wind-on |
| Battery Life | ~460 shots (CIPA) | 1× AA alkaline battery |
| Weight | 364g (body only) | ~125g (without battery) |
| Dimensions | 121.3 × 72.9 × 32.7mm | 105 × 62 × 37mm |
| Weather Sealed | No | No |
| Viewfinder | None — rear screen only (EVF accessory available) | Optical viewfinder |
| Screen | 3.0" fixed touchscreen, 1.62M dots | N/A |
| Mount | Fujifilm X-mount | 35mm film (ISO 100–400 recommended) |
| Memory Cards | Single SD UHS-I | 35mm 135-format film cartridge |
| Connectivity | USB-C, Bluetooth, Wi-Fi | N/A |
